AN
ACT
RELATING
TO
THE
PLACEMENT
OF
A
CHILD
WHO
IS
THE
SUBJECT
OF
A
PENDING
DELINQUENCY
PETITION
IN
A
SUPERVISED
APARTMENT
LIVING
ARRANGEMENT
PURSUANT
TO
A
CONSENT
DECREE,
AND
THE
CIRCUMSTANCES
UNDER
WHICH
THE
PLACEMENT
IS
PAID
BY
THE
STATE.
BE
IT
ENACTED
BY
THE
GENERAL
ASSEMBLY
OF
THE
STATE
OF
IOWA:
Section
1.
Section
232.46,
subsection
1,
paragraph
a,
Code
2025,
is
amended
by
adding
the
following
new
subparagraph:
NEW
SUBPARAGRAPH
.
(6)
Placement
of
the
child
in
a
supervised
apartment
living
arrangement
if
the
child
has
previously
and
continuously
lived
in
a
qualified
residential
treatment
program,
a
shelter,
or
a
combination
of
both,
for
a
period
of
not
less
than
six
months
immediately
preceding
the
determination
for
placement
in
a
supervised
apartment
living
arrangement,
and
the
child
is
lacking
family
support
needed
to
successfully
transition
to
independent
living.
Sec.
2.
Section
234.35,
subsection
1,
Code
2025,
is
amended
by
adding
the
following
new
paragraph:
NEW
PARAGRAPH
.
0e.
When
a
court
has
entered
an
order
transferring
the
legal
custody
of
the
child
to
a
supervised
apartment
living
arrangement
pursuant
to
section
232.46,
subsection
1,
paragraph
“a”
,
subparagraph
(6).
However,
payment
shall
not
be
made
for
a
supervised
apartment
living
House
File
298,
p.
2
arrangement
unless
the
supervised
apartment
living
arrangement
meets
requirements
as
established
by
the
department
by
rule.
